Wyllow3 Sat 25-Jul-26 21:44:25

To get best results keep nails nice an d trimmed and cuticles done, done use nail varnish to draw attention

and....this is best I can do

moisterise moisterise moisterise

I use Neutrogena hand cream which is not expensive, lovely and rich. You get some latex gloves is the medical sort (not expensive buy in bulk) and put loads of cream on your hands and put gloves on and keep on for a couple of hours. Always protect hands doing more or less anything demanding. Always cool them when it's hot.

(Veins show more if your blood flow is bad deep breathing oxygenates the blood and helps blood flow but its a minimal improvement..can be related to heart health generally ie blood pumps around and doesn't get stuck)
